I found these dropzone coilovers on craigslist and was thinking about purchasing them.

$50 seems very reasonable for them, but I honestly don't have a lot of knowledge when it comes to lowering cars and such.

I want to know if you guys think I should get them, and if i get these dropzone coilovers is there anything else I have to get to lower my car or do I only have to install these?

Well if you plan on lowering the car around 1.5'' or less, stock struts will be fine for the mean time... However, they will eventually blow.

In the end, I would suggest to check out some struts for your car to use in conjunction with those sleeves.... that's if you plan on buying them.

Or... you can save up some money, get a nice coilover/strut combo (ground controls with KYB's seem to be a favorite..... or save up and buy a full coilover set-up which allows you to adjust almost everything. They would look something like this...
